Whimbrel杓鹬 at Dandong Yalu Estuary Wetland National Nature Reserve. The Yalu Estuary Manila clam fishery in the China Yellow Sea has become the first clam fishery in China to achieve certification to the MSC (September 2021) For supporting files - please use the file title.
